#ba9c5d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#ba9c5d is composed of 72.9% red, 61.2%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.1% magenta, 50%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 40.6 degrees, a saturation of 40.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#ba9c5d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ffba with #753900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#ba9c5d color description : Moderate orange.
The hexadecimal color #ba9c5d has RGB values of R:186, G:156,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.5,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12229725.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030301 is the darkest color, while #faf8f4 is the lightest one.
